Failure of the load-holding feature can result in unintended movement of the platform or load, increasing the risk of injury.

Altec will inspect the units for a hydraulic hose and replace it with specified metallic tubing, as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ters are expected to be mailed August 11, 2023. Owners may contact Altec customer service 1-877-462-5832. Altec's number for this recall is CSN 3090.

Altec Industries, Inc. (Altec) is recalling certain 1999-2022 L Series and LR Series aerial devices. A hydraulic hose may have been installed between the cylinder port and load-holding valve instead of metallic tubing, which can result in a damaged hydraulic hose and failure of the load-holding feature.
